Cupric Chloride, Dihydrate, Crystal, Reagent, ACS is also known as copper chloride. It is a chemical compound with a blue green color. Copper (II) chloride is used as a synthetic catalyst, a pyrotechnic coloring agent and in humidity indicator cards. The Reagent grade denotes that this chemical is the highest quality commercially available and that the American Chemical Society has not officially set any specifications for this material.
